The Brockton Rox (27-20) and the Nashua Silver Knights (25-20) both had scoring chances on Wednesday, but it was the Brockton Rox that were able to capitalize on them as they pulled out a 3-2 win at Holman Stadium.
Tom Marcinczyk racked up two RBIs on one hit for the Brockton Rox. He homered in the fifth inning.
Andrew David picked up the win for the Brockton Rox. David pitched six innings and allowed one earned run, seven hits and no walks while striking out two.
Tim Viehoff was charged with his second loss of the year. He lasted just five innings, walked five, struck out seven, and allowed three runs.
